The Privacy Debate Looming Once Live Sports Resume (Podcast)

View descriptionShare

Angela Ruggiero, co-founder and CEO of Sports Innovation Lab, joins Eben Novy-Williams, Michael Barr and Mike Lynch to discuss how leagues and teams should re-think their engagement with their fans. Ruggiero works a number of the biggest brands in sports, and discusses not only how teams should be using technology to reach fans during lockdowns, but also how they can use the quiet period to ready their stadiums or arenas for the new reality once sports resume. That includes a thorny discussion that's likely to arise over privacy, as teams and leagues think about what's needed to secure the health and safety of fans in their buildings. A four-time Olympian and former IOC member, Ruggiero also discusses the postponement of the 2020 Summer Games, how athletes helped drive that discussion and the viability of the games taking place next summer in Tokyo.
